Descripción: La ‘Dependencia de Proceso’ se refiere a una situación en la que un proceso en un sistema informático depende de la salida o el resultado de otro proceso para poder continuar su ejecución. Este concepto es fundamental en la gestión de procesos dentro de sistemas operativos y entornos de programación, donde se manejan múltiples tareas simultáneamente. La dependencia puede surgir en diversas formas, como la necesidad de datos generados por un proceso anterior o la espera de la finalización de un proceso para iniciar otro. Esta interrelación entre procesos puede afectar el rendimiento general del sistema, ya que un proceso que se encuentra en espera puede provocar que otros procesos también se detengan, generando cuellos de botella. La gestión eficiente de estas dependencias es crucial para optimizar el uso de recursos y garantizar que las tareas se completen en el menor tiempo posible. Los sistemas operativos modernos y las plataformas de programación implementan diversas estrategias para manejar estas dependencias, como la planificación de procesos y la asignación de prioridades, lo que permite a los administradores de sistemas y a los desarrolladores de software diseñar aplicaciones que puedan operar de manera más efectiva en entornos complejos y de alto rendimiento.